Chris, The CE Marking Declaration of Conformity should be signed by the designated corporate or senior management personnel who have the authority. Essentially, whoever has been empowered to enter into commitments on behalf of the manufacturer should be the signatory. Please refer to the following text at h tp://europa.eu.int/comm/enterprise/electr_equipment/emc/guides/chapnine.htm "Paragraph 1 of Annex I of the Directive describes the content of the EC declaration of conformity, which must include the following: description of the apparatus to which it refers,
reference to the specifications(46) under which conformity is declared and, where appropriate, to the internal measures implemented to ensure the conformity of the apparatus with the provisions of the Directive, identification of the signatory empowered to bind the manufacturer or his authorised representative, established within the EEA Referring to website http://www.tukes.fi/englanti/electricit _elevators/instructions/vaatimustenmukaisuusvakuutus_eng.html , please note the following text. "........Signature with clarification and identification of the signatory who has been empowered to enter into commitments on behalf of the manufacturer or his authorised representative established within the Community". Must the signatory of a Declaration of Conformity reside within the EU? Of the directives I have looked at, there seems to be some conflict: EMC Directive - "The manufacturer or his authorized representative established within the Community shall affix the CE marking in accordance with Article 12 and shall draw up a written declaration of conformity" LVD - 'The EC declaration of conformity is the procedure whereby the manufacturer or his authorized representative established within the Community:' R&TTE Directive - "It shall be affixed under the responsibility of the manufacturer, his authorized representative within the Community or the person responsible for placing the apparatus on the market."
